Community Service

In addition to our concerts, the Golden Eagle Community Band benefits the community though two ongoing programs and other occasional projects.

Toys for Tots

The band helps out the U.S Marine Corps Reserve Toys for Tots Program. We solicit donations from local businesses, operate toy collection boxes at local banks and businesses, and operate coin boxes to collect money for Toys for Tots in the area. Additionally, the band makes a donation to Toys for Tots in memory of Al Bauman, a deceased band member. All money we collect goes directly to purchasing toys for the program; we bear all of our own administrative costs, and we even buy batteries for many of the toys.

Scholarship

The band established the Garrah Morgan Memorial Instrumental Music Scholarship in memory of Garrah Morgan, a devoted band member for 11 years who was slain during the summer of 1993. The first scholarship was given in 1995. The scholarship is awarded at our May concert to a local high school senior who best reflects Garrah's commitment to community and musical organization. Students are nominated by area band directors, and the winner is selected by a scholarship committee within the band. The scholarship was worth $1000 this past year.
